The BBC Flexi Job Apprentice Agency (FJAA) is offering an exciting opportunity to be a Level 3 Production Apprentice.
The production apprenticeship helps you gain experience in the exciting world of media production. You’ll learn on-the-job, developing your knowledge and skills while working towards your production apprenticeship qualification with our learning provider Bauer Academy.
One Tribe TV are a television production company based in Bath and Chepstow specialising in innovative and inspirational high-end factual content to surprise, delight and inspire a range of audiences for major UK and international broadcasters. Examples of One Tribe TV’s content include: Wonders of the Celtic Deep (BBC2), Jonnie’s Blade Camp (Channel 4), and Sex: A Bonkers History (Sky History).
This role will be split working between One Tribe TV’s offices in Bath for three days per week, and Chepstow for two days a week.
This is an exciting first step into the editorial side of programme making, giving tools for future careers in fields such as Runner, Junior Researcher, Broadcast Assistant, Content and Edit Producers, Junior Production Coordinators, or Technical Operator.
Through the BBC’s Flexi-Job Apprenticeship Agency, you will be hired by the BBC and be placed with One Tribe TV for the first 12 months of your apprenticeship. The BBC will work with One Tribe TV and Bauer Academy to oversee your successful progress on the apprenticeship. After 12 months you may be given the opportunity to stay at One Tribe TV, or the BBC will find you a new placement.
An apprenticeship requires full commitment and discipline from the learner. Alongside experiences and training, there is an expectation of wider self-learning and the requirement to meet learning objectives and deadlines, as outlined by the apprentice standards. Apprentices must show the BBC and One Tribe TV that they are dedicated to accomplishing the knowledge, skills and behaviour requirements outlined in their apprenticeship learning plan.
MAIN RESPONSIBILITIES
What will you be doing on the apprenticeship?
* Assist with a variety of tasks, and gain hands-on experience in a fast-paced environment contributing to every phase of the production process
* General office assisting duties such as answering the phones, filing and scanning, processing receipts and expenses, ordering supplies and other tasks that contribute to the success of the production
* Help to organise shoots including handling call sheets, organising travel and accommodation, location scouting, getting good deals and being able to negotiate
* Organise and complete production paperwork
* Participate in weekly team development meetings.
